Classification of impurities according to their effect on intergranular cohesion of titanium, nickel, and aluminum
1987
Impurities are classified in regard to their effect on the intergranular cohesion of titanium, nickel, and aluminum on the basis of a comparative analysis of the bond energies between the impurity and the grain boundary. Microadditions which bond “dangerous” impurities into a compound are discussed.
